Shopify vs. WooCommerce: Which Ecommerce System is Right for You?
When it concerns constructing an online shop, two of one of the most preferred platforms are Shopify and WooCommerce. Both have their toughness, and picking between them depends on your particular demands, goals, and technical know-how. In this write-up, we'll compare Shopify and WooCommerce thoroughly, highlighting their functions, prices, simplicity of usage, modification alternatives, and more, so you can decide which platform is right for your e-commerce company.

1. Reduce of Usage
Among the key consider selecting an ecommerce platform is how easy it is to use, specifically if you're brand-new to on the internet service.

Shopify: Shopify is understood for its user-friendly interface. With a drag-and-drop building contractor, you do not need any kind of coding experience to set up and manage your shop. Shopify likewise deals with all the technological elements of hosting, security, and updates, which suggests you don't need to fret about maintaining the website yourself. It's an all-in-one remedy developed to aid you release your shop quickly.
WooCommerce: WooCommerce is a plugin for WordPress, which indicates it requires a little bit extra technical proficiency to set up. You need to have a WordPress website already set up and understand exactly how to take care of holding, security, and updates. While WooCommerce supplies much more flexibility, it needs more effort and time to get whatever running smoothly.
Victor: Shopify is simpler for newbies and non-technical individuals. If you favor simplicity and don't wish to take care of holding and technical maintenance, Shopify is the means to go.

2. Pricing and Charges
Prices is constantly an important factor to consider when picking an e-commerce platform, specifically for brand-new companies.

Shopify: Shopify uses a series of pricing plans, starting from $39 monthly for the Standard Shopify strategy, with higher-tier plans providing extra functions like advanced reporting, much better shipping choices, and a lot more. Shopify fees purchase costs unless you make use of Shopify Settlements, their internal settlement processor.
WooCommerce: WooCommerce itself is complimentary, however it is very important to note that you'll still require to pay for hosting, a domain, and potentially premium styles and plugins. Hosting can set you back anywhere from $3 to $30 each month, depending upon the supplier. Furthermore, WooCommerce doesn't bill deal fees, but your repayment processor (e.g., PayPal, Red stripe) might charge their own charges.
Victor: WooCommerce can be much more budget-friendly over time, especially if you currently have a WordPress site. Nevertheless, Shopify offers an all-in-one remedy that includes organizing and other solutions, which can validate the rate for some individuals.

3. Modification and Design Choices
Customization is an additional important consider choosing the appropriate ecommerce system. You desire your store to show your brand name and attract attention in an open market.

Shopify: Shopify supplies a wide range of motifs, both totally free and paid. WooCommerce: WooCommerce offers far more adaptability when it involves make and capability. Due to the fact that it works on WordPress, you have accessibility to hundreds of motifs and plugins. If you fit with coding or have access to a programmer, you can develop a genuinely distinct, customized store.
Winner: WooCommerce is the champion for flexibility and customization, specifically if you desire complete control over your store's style.

4. Settlement Processing
A smooth and secure repayment system is crucial for on the internet shops. Both Shopify and WooCommerce supply different settlement choices.

Shopify: Shopify has its very own repayment processor, Shopify Payments, which incorporates flawlessly with your store. Shopify Payments supports different repayment approaches, consisting of bank card, Apple Pay, Google Pay, and more. If you use a third-party payment gateway, Shopify charges additional transaction fees.
WooCommerce: WooCommerce allows you to incorporate with several repayment entrances, including PayPal, Stripe, and extra. There are no added purchase costs, however you'll need to set up and take care of settlement portals yourself.
Winner: Both systems supply durable payment options, yet Shopify's integration with Shopify Payments is less complicated to take care of. WooCommerce provides more adaptability if you require a particular settlement processor.

5. Scalability
As your business expands, you'll want a system that can scale with you.

Shopify: Shopify is designed to expand with your business. It takes care of big supplies, high traffic, and several areas effortlessly. The system likewise supplies apps and combinations to extend your store's capability as required.
WooCommerce: WooCommerce is also scalable, yet it requires extra technological management as your shop expands. You'll need to handle your organizing, install added plugins for scaling, and manage performance optimizations on your own.
Winner: Shopify uses a more hands-off experience for scalability, making it excellent for companies that anticipate rapid development.

6. Consumer Assistance
When issues develop, excellent client assistance can make all the difference.

Shopify: Shopify provides 24/7 customer assistance using live conversation, e-mail, and phone. Their customer care team is understood for being receptive and educated, and the Shopify Aid Center gives a wide range of resources, including guides, tutorials, and Frequently asked questions.
WooCommerce: WooCommerce uses assistance mostly via its online forums and paperwork. While there's no direct support line, there are lots of sources offered to fix problems. Nevertheless, if you require even more assistance, you may need to hire a developer.
Winner: Shopify wins with its 24/7 consumer assistance, making it suitable for individuals that desire straight support.

Conclusion
Both Shopify and WooCommerce are excellent e-commerce systems, and the most effective option depends on your details demands. Shopify is suitable for those who desire an all-in-one, user friendly platform with devoted assistance. WooCommerce, on the various other hand, is excellent for those that want more adaptability and are comfortable with technological configuration.

If you're looking for a convenient, scalable ecommerce service, Shopify is the far better choice. Yet if you require optimal personalization and have the technological knowledge, WooCommerce might be the best selection for you.
